Ingredients You’ll Need

The beauty of bruschetta chicken lies in its simplicity.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Chicken breasts: Boneless, skinless; thighs also work if preferred
  • Olive oil: For cooking and drizzling over the topping
  • Garlic: Fresh minced garlic adds the best flavor
  • Tomatoes: Roma, grape, or cherry tomatoes work well
  • Fresh basil: Chopped and added right before serving
  • Balsamic vinegar: Adds depth and tanginess
  • Salt and pepper: For seasoning
  • Optional add-ons: Shredded mozzarella, red onion, or avocado

Using high-quality, fresh ingredients makes all the difference in this dish.

How to Make Bruschetta Chicken (Step-by-Step)

Here’s how to make this crowd-pleasing meal in under 30 minutes:

1. Season and Cook the Chicken

  • Season chicken breasts with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and a bit of Italian seasoning.
  • Grill, bake, or pan-sear them until cooked through and golden on the outside. Intern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).

2. Prepare the Bruschetta Topping

  • Dice tomatoes and place in a bowl.
  • Add chopped basil, minced garlic, a splash of olive oil, balsamic vinegar, and a pinch of salt. Stir to combine.
  • Let the topping sit for at least 10 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

3. Assemble the Dish

  • Spoon the bruschetta mixture over each cooked chicken breast.
  • Optional: Top with shredded mozzarella and broil for 2-3 minutes until melted.
  • Drizzle with extra balsamic glaze or vinegar for added flavor.

4. Serve Immediately

  • Best served hot and fresh with your favorite sides.

Storage and Meal Prep Tips

Bruschetta chicken is meal-prep friendly and can be stored easily:

  • Refrigerator: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• Freezer: Freeze the cooked chicken without the bruschetta topping for up to 2 months. Add fresh topping after reheating.
  • Reheat: Warm in a skillet or microwave, then top with freshly made bruschetta for the best texture and taste.

For meal prep, keep the chicken and tomato topping in separate containers and assemble just before eating.

Recipe FAQ’s

Can I make this in advance?

You can cook the chicken ahead of time and store it in the fridge. Prepare the bruschetta topping just before serving for maximum freshness.

Can I bake the chicken instead of pan-searing?

Absolutely. Bake at 400°F (200°C) for 20–25 minutes, or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).

Can I use chicken thighs instead of breasts?

Yes! Boneless, skinless thighs work great. Adjust cooking time slightly as thighs can take longer to cook through.

Easy Bruschetta Chicken Recipe

Bruschetta Chicken is a vibrant, healthy twist on the classic Italian appetizer. Juicy, seasoned chicken breasts are pan-seared or baked, then topped with a fresh tomato, garlic, basil, and balsamic mixture for a burst of bold, garden-fresh flavor.
Ready in under 30 minutes, it's perfect for a quick dinner, summer meal, or nutritious meal prep. Gluten-free and low-carb, this recipe brings restaurant-quality flavor to your dinner table with ease.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course Main Course
Cuisine American, Italian
Servings 4
Calories 375 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ken:

  • 4 boneless sk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il for cooking
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per

For the Bruschetta Topping:

  • 2 cups diced Roma or cherry tomatoes
  • 2 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• cup fresh basil chopped
  • ¼ teaspoon salt or to taste

Optional:

  • ½ c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• Balsamic glaze for drizzling

Instructions
 

Season and Cook the Chicken

  • Season chicken breasts with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and a bit of Italian seasoning.
  • Grill, bake, or pan-sear them until cooked through and golden on the outside. Intern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).

Prepare the Bruschetta Topping

  • Dice tomatoes and place in a bowl.
  • Add chopped basil, minced garlic, a splash of olive oil, balsamic vinegar, and a pinch of salt. Stir to combine.
  • Let the topping sit for at least 10 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

Assemble the Dish

  • Spoon the bruschetta mixture over each cooked chicken breast.
  • Optional: Top with shredded mozzarella and broil for 2-3 minutes until melted.
  • Drizzle with extra balsamic glaze or vinegar for added flavor.

Serve Immediately

  • Best served hot and fresh with your favorite sides.
